Meaning and Definition

The region of Russia situated north of the Caucasus Mountains.

A geographical and historical term referring to the northern foothills and plains of the Caucasus, often contrasted with Transcaucasia (the region south of the mountains). It is part of the North Caucasus economic region of Russia.

Think 'Cis-' (meaning 'on this side of') + 'Caucasia'. It's on 'this side' (the northern side) of the Caucasus Mountains from a traditional Russian perspective.
